file-diff¶
Shortcut: fdi
Help option
~ $ dk file-diff --help
Current context is: default
Usage: dk file-diff [OPTIONS] FILEPATH
Show differences with remote version of the file.
Options:
-k, --kitchen TEXT kitchen name
-r, --recipe TEXT recipe name
--help Show this message and exit.
Compare local vs. remote file copies using contextual options with PyCharm as diff tool
~/Kitchens/Feature_Sprint/Recipe1/resources $ dk file-diff test.sql
Current context is: default
YYYY-MM-DD HH:MM:SS - File Diff for file test.sql, in Recipe (Recipe1) in Kitchen (Feature_Sprint)
Executing command: /usr/local/bin/charm diff ~/Kitchens/Feature_Sprint/Recipe1/variables.json {USER_HOME}/.dk/diffs/Feature_Sprint/Recipe1/variables.json
File diff done.
Compare local vs. remote file copies using explicit options and shortcuts with PyCharm as diff tool
~/Kitchens $ dk fdi -k Feature_Sprint -r Recipe1 variables.json
Current context is: default
YYYY-MM-DD HH:MM:SS - File Diff for file variables.json, in Recipe (Recipe1) in Kitchen (Feature_Sprint)
Executing command: /usr/local/bin/charm diff ~/Kitchens/Feature_Sprint/Recipe1/variables.json {USER_HOME}/.dk/diffs/Feature_Sprint/Recipe1/variables.json
File diff done.